Who is Craig Robinson?

Craig Robinson isn't just known for being Michelle Obama's brother; he's carved out an impressive path for himself. Born on April 21, 1962, Craig is an American basketball executive, coach, and broadcaster. He's had a significant impact in the world of sports and beyond. Early Life and Education

Born and raised on the South Side of Chicago, Craig Robinson's upbringing played a crucial role in shaping his character and values. He attended Whitney M. Young Magnet High School, where he honed his basketball skills and developed a strong academic foundation. His high school years were marked by both athletic and academic achievements, setting the stage for his future endeavors. After high school, Craig attended Princeton University, where he continued to excel both on and off the basketball court. He graduated in 1983 with a degree in sociology, demonstrating his commitment to education and personal growth. Basketball Career

Craig Robinson's basketball journey is quite remarkable. While at Princeton, he was a standout player, earning the Ivy League Player of the Year title twice. This achievement underscored his talent and dedication to the sport. After graduating, he played professional basketball overseas for a couple of years before transitioning into coaching. His coaching career began at the Illinois Institute of Technology, where he served as the head coach. Later, he moved to Northwestern University as an assistant coach, gaining valuable experience at a higher level. His big break came when he became the head coach at Brown University, where he successfully turned the program around. From Coaching to Broadcasting

After his successful stint at Brown University, Craig Robinson took on the head coaching job at Oregon State University. Although his tenure at Oregon State had its challenges, he remained committed to his players and continued to emphasize the importance of education. In 2014, he transitioned into a new role as a basketball analyst for ESPN, showcasing his knowledge and passion for the game. His insightful commentary and engaging personality quickly made him a popular figure in sports broadcasting. Beyond ESPN, Craig has also been involved in various other ventures, including serving as the executive director of the National Association of Basketball Coaches (NABC). Personal Life

Craig Robinson's personal life is as impressive as his professional endeavors. He is married to Janis Robinson and has two children.
